2.2 Power Source: Battery Installation

The GPX C3302RS requires two (2) AA batteries for operation. Follow these steps to install the batteries:

  1. Locate the battery compartment cover, typically on the back or side of the unit.
  2. Slide or lift the cover to open the compartment.
  3. Insert two fresh AA batteries, ensuring the positive (+) and negative (-) terminals align with the markings inside the compartment.
  4. Close the battery compartment cover securely.

2.3 Connecting Headphones

Locate the headphone jack, usually marked with a headphone symbol. Insert your 3.5mm stereo headphones firmly into this jack. Ensure the connection is secure for optimal audio output.

3. Operating Instructions

3.1 Loading a Cassette Tape

  1. Press the STOP/EJECT button to open the cassette compartment door.
  2. Insert a cassette tape with the exposed tape side facing upwards and the desired side (A or B) facing the playback head.
  3. Gently close the cassette compartment door until it clicks shut. Do not force the door.

3.4 AM/FM Radio Operation

Your GPX C3302RS includes an integrated AM/FM radio tuner.

  1. Slide the FUNCTION switch to either AM or FM.
  2. Rotate the TUNING dial to scan for radio stations.
  3. Adjust the VOLUME dial to your desired listening level.
  4. For optimal FM reception, extend the telescopic antenna. For AM reception, rotate the unit for best signal.

5. Troubleshooting

ProblemPossible CauseSolution
No powerDead or incorrectly installed batteries.Replace batteries with fresh ones, ensuring correct polarity.
No soundHeadphones not connected properly; Volume too low; Dirty tape heads.Ensure headphones are fully plugged in. Increase volume. Clean tape heads.
Tape not playing/movingTape jammed; PLAY button not fully engaged; Batteries low.Check tape for damage. Press PLAY firmly. Replace batteries.
Poor radio receptionAntenna not extended (FM); Unit orientation (AM); Weak signal area.Extend FM antenna. Rotate unit for AM. Try moving to a different location.
